The growing interest in TLC can be attributed to several factors, including the rising costs of employee turnover, the need for improved customer experiences, and the increasing importance of company culture in attracting top talent. In a competitive job market, companies are recognizing the value of TLC in setting them apart from their competitors and creating a positive reputation. This trend is particularly pronounced in industries where customer satisfaction and loyalty are crucial, such as healthcare, hospitality, and finance.

In recent years, the term "TLC" has gained significant traction in corporate and business settings, particularly in the United States. This shift in language is not surprising, given the increasing focus on employee well-being, customer satisfaction, and company culture. As more organizations prioritize empathy, compassion, and personalized interactions, the meaning of TLC (Time, Labor, and Care) is being redefined in the business world.

While traditional customer service focuses on resolving issues and answering queries, TLC takes a more holistic approach, prioritizing building relationships and creating positive experiences.
